v Follow the suggested actions in the order in which they are listed in the Action column until the problem
is solved.
v See Chapter 3, “Parts listing, System x3200 Types 4362 and 4363,” on page 67 to determine which
components are customer replaceable units (CRU) and which components are field replaceable units
(FRU).
v If an action step is preceded by “(Trained service technician only),” that step must be performed only by a
trained service technician.
System-error log message Action
ASM Reset -- reason unknown Information only.
ASM Reset due to x, Instruction Fault: y Information only.
ASM Reset due Watchdog timeout Information only.
ASM Reset was caused by restoring default
values
Information only.
ASM Reset was initiated by the user Information only.
Configuration error recovery on the Inter-connect
network
Information only.
CPU over temperature
1. Make sure that the fan sink has good airflow and is not
obstructed.
2. Reseat the following components:
a. Fan sink cable
b. (Trained service technician only) Fan sink
DASD controller removal
1. Make sure that the mini-PCI-X adapter cable is not damaged.
2. Reseat the mini-PCI-X adapter cable.
3. Replace the mini-PCI-X adapter cable.
DHCP failure,no IP@ assigned-
RETRYING!,rc=xxx,count=yyy
Information only.
Dialback failed for userid w. Could not connect
at phone number x, y, z
Information only.
ENET[eee] DHCP-
HstNme=a,DN=b,IP@=ccc.ccc.ccc.ccc
GW@=ddd.ddd.ddd.ddd, NMsk=fff.fff.fff.fff,
DNS1@=ggg.ggg.ggg.ggg,
DNS2@=hhh.hhh.hhh.hhh
Information only.
ENET[eee] IP-Cfg:HstName=x,
IP@=ccc.ccc.ccc.ccc, GW@=ddd.ddd.ddd.ddd,
NetMsk=fff.fff.fff.fff
Information only.
Failure reading an I2C device, possible bus
failure
1. Reseat the following components:
a. AC power cords
b. Hot-swap power supplies, if any are installed
c. Power supply cables on the system board
2.
(Trained service technician only) Replace the system board.
Fan x Failure
1. Make sure that fan x is not obstructed.
2. Reseat the fan x cable.
3. Replace fan x.
Fan x Outside Recommended Speed
1. Make sure that fan x is not obstructed.
2. Reseat the fan x cable.
3. Replace fan x.
